Output 75a5308ebb9f7ad3ee3eaf1814bfd2606fda5eb39a64f6555d286f5cde4a55a7:2

value
6408717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c5f16caea4a97a95e86f8d819e435a71b4500d OP_EQUAL
address
32DYRpz94KJQmsvdkond4sn3MnKgDVo76s
transaction
75a5308ebb9f7ad3ee3eaf1814bfd2606fda5eb39a64f6555d286f5cde4a55a7
spent
true